A Shift in Tradition
Historically, Grand Theft Auto titles have followed a pattern of one-off single-player DLC releases or, in the case of GTA 5, a notable absence of post-launch single-player content. However, according to a respected GTAForums member and Rockstar Games speculator known as Tez2, the landscape might be about to change. The rumor suggests that Rockstar is considering a departure from tradition by introducing episodic single-player DLC expansions for GTA 6, a move that could redefine the franchise’s post-launch strategy.

Tez2’s Insightful Revelation
At the center of the recent speculation is Tez2’s claim that Rockstar may opt for a continuous stream of episodic single-player expansions throughout GTA 6’s entire lifecycle. This departure from the norm could mark a significant shift for the franchise, offering players a more sustained and evolving single-player experience. Unlike the sporadic DLC releases of the past, the rumored episodic content would be released regularly or semi-regularly, providing a constant injection of new narrative elements.


One aspect of Tez2’s revelation that adds an intriguing layer to the rumor is the potential impact on Rockstar’s development practices. The gaming industry has long grappled with the issue of crunch culture, where developers work grueling hours to meet tight deadlines. Rockstar Games faced considerable backlash in the past, notably during the development of Red Dead Redemption 2. However, recent reports suggest a concerted effort by the company to foster a healthier and less toxic workplace culture during the creation of GTA 6.
Tez2 contends that the decision to release episodic single-player expansions is not only a strategic move to engage players but also a means to reduce the strain on developers. By spreading out the release of substantial single-player content, Rockstar Games could potentially mitigate crunch time, ultimately resulting in a superior gaming experience.
A Departure from GTA 5
GTA 5, despite its massive success, deviated from the previous pattern of episodic single-player expansions seen in GTA 4. While GTA 4 boasted two episodic DLC packs—The Lost and Damned and The Ballad of Gay Tony—GTA 5 focused primarily on the online mode, which proved to be a lucrative venture for Rockstar. With GTA 6, Tez2’s claims suggest a return to a more story-driven approach, catering to fans who relish the immersive single-player experience that has been a hallmark of the GTA franchise.
Although there was no post-launch single-player content for GTA 5, this hasn’t always been the case with GTA titles. While Grand Theft Auto: The Lost and Damned and Grand Theft Auto: The Ballad of Gay Tony were two episodic DLC packs for Grand Theft Auto 4, Grand Theft Auto 5 was reportedly originally planned to contain at least one single-player narrative mode expansion.
